About Blue Springs Dam & Reservoir

As of September 14, 2026, Blue Springs Dam & Reservoir is filled to 98.4% of its total capacity, holding roughly 13 hm³ of water out of a maximum 13 hm³. At this level the reservoir is high.

Over the most recent week on record the fill level has held broadly steady (+0.0 pts).

Across the readings we hold for Blue Springs Dam & Reservoir — 328 data points between September 15, 2021 and September 14, 2026 — the level has ranged from a low of 92.6% (December 14, 2021) to a high of 105.0% (March 24, 2022). On average the reservoir is fullest around April and at its lowest around January.

It is operated by USACE primarily for multiple purposes. It lies within the Missouri basin at 39.017°N, 94.335°W.
